Events in Naples during the weekend from 19 to 21 on June 2020
Shows, exhibitions, open parks and drawing workshops between the events in Naples during the weekend from 19 to 21 June 2020!
In this weekend announcing the arrival of summer there are several events in Naples that we can slowly start living again, despite the Coronavirus emergency.
In fact, from 19 to 21 June 2020 we can go back to museums to see permanent exhibitions and collections, participate in guided tours, drawing workshops or special shows.
For example, in the Railway Museum of Pietrarsa returns "Night in Pietrarsa" with one itinerant show among ancient locomotives or, in the Cloister of Santa Chiara, there are suggestive evenings between art, music and poetry.
On the day of the Summer Solstice, the Music Festival, both al Conservatory of San Pietro a Majella both at the Reggia di Carditello with many events.
Among other things to do, there are, as mentioned, various international like the one on the Etruscans at the MANN or the Calatrava one at the Capodimonte Museum or even the new underground route in the Basilica della Pietrasanta.
There is no shortage of open parks, such as the Wood of Capodimonte, where they also take place free drawing workshops, and the Mostra d'Oltremanre.
